Brake Pad Composition
Choosing the right brake pad composition is essential for maximizing the performance of your big brake kit in a sports car. Brake pads come in various materials, including organic, semi-metallic, and ceramic compounds, each offering unique characteristics in stopping power, noise, and dust production. For high-performance applications, carbon-fiber ceramic pads stand out due to their durability and low dust generation. The composition impacts heat dissipation, so consider how your pads will perform under stress. Low-dust formulas can keep your wheels cleaner and extend the life of other components. Finally, pay attention to the friction coefficient, as it directly influences braking effectiveness, especially in extreme driving conditions. Make your choice wisely for optimum performance.
Rotor Design Features
Selecting the right rotor design features is essential for optimizing your big brake kit’s performance in a sports car. Drilled and slotted rotors enhance cooling by improving airflow, reducing heat buildup, and minimizing brake fade during intense driving. Look for rotors made from high-grade materials, like G3000 cast iron with zinc finishes, for rust protection and durability. Precision machining guarantees a non-directional finish, promoting consistent braking performance. Additionally, consider rotors with specific surface profiles to reduce dust and noise, prolonging brake pad life. Larger rotors offer a greater surface area for heat dissipation, boosting stopping power and overall efficiency, especially in high-performance situations. Performance Enhancements
When you’re looking to boost your sports car’s performance, big brake kits offer several factors worth considering. First, larger rotors and calipers improve thermal management, enhancing braking performance at high speeds and reducing brake fade risk. You’ll also notice that many kits use lightweight materials like carbon-fiber or aluminum, which can lower unsprung weight, enhancing handling and acceleration. The increased stopping power greatly decreases stopping distances, giving you a safety edge during spirited driving or emergencies. Additionally, advanced friction materials in these kits provide better grip while minimizing brake dust, keeping your wheels cleaner. Finally, the increased brake pad surface area offers a more consistent pedal feel and improved modulation, vital for aggressive driving.
Weight Considerations
Choosing the right big brake kit involves careful consideration of weight, as it can greatly influence your sports car’s handling and overall performance. Heavier brake components can increase unsprung weight, negatively impacting suspension responsiveness and cornering ability. To enhance your vehicle’s performance, reducing brake system weight is vital—every pound saved improves acceleration and deceleration times. Many manufacturers focus on using lightweight materials, like aluminum or carbon composites, to optimize the power-to-weight ratio. However, it’s important to find a balance between weight savings and the necessary strength and durability to handle the heat and stress from aggressive driving. Ultimately, selecting a big brake kit that meets these weight considerations can elevate your sports car’s dynamics on the track or the road.
Durability and Longevity
While selecting a big brake kit, durability and longevity are essential factors that can greatly affect your sports car’s performance. Look for high-quality materials like carbon-fiber ceramic compounds, which enhance stopping power while minimizing brake dust. Designs featuring drilled and slotted rotors help with cooling, reducing the risk of overheating during intense driving. To maximize your kit’s lifespan, guarantee proper installation and alignment, as mistakes can lead to premature wear. Many high-performance kits undergo rigorous testing for impact and wear, proving their ability to withstand aggressive use. Keep in mind that the lifespan of brake pads and rotors varies, typically ranging from 20,000 to 70,000 miles, depending on your driving habits and vehicle weight.
